SUMMARY:

Seeking qualified Senior .NET Developers to support the maintenance, enhancement, and modernization of enterprise applications supporting schools, such as web-based educational planning, compliance management and school administration applications.

Scope of Work Requirement
• sMust have five years’ experience providing software development for a major organization of at least 10,000 employees, any U.S. government agencies, or K-12 learning institutions in software development
• .Demonstrates successful experience providing software development for large public-sector, K-12, or similarly complex enterprise environments
• .Demonstrate reliable delivery of comparable modernization, migration, documentation, and production-support services
• .Meet or exceed the qualifications and required technical skills for ASP.NET/MVC, C#, REST/SOAP API, Angular, Entity Framework, SQL Server 2012, .NET Core, and modern/mobile front-end development using JavaScript, JQuery, Bootstrap, HTML5, and CSS3
• .Demonstrate experience designing, developing, modernizing and supporting web-based educational planning, compliance management or school administration applications
